The Universal Design and Higher Education in Transformation 2018 Congress

UDHEIT Logo and image of conference The Universal Design and Higher Education in Transformation (UDHEIT) 2018 Congress will take place in Dublin Castle, Dublin Ireland this year between the 30th of October and the 2nd of November. This four day event will see experts from industry, education, government and non-government sectors brought together in order to share their knowledge and experiences with all participants. The aim of the congress is to transform the world by celebrating and integrating everything from good design, diversity and education.

UDHEIT 2018 is a partnership between Universal Design (A series of biennial international conferences) and the higher Education in Transformation symposia. By sharing ideas, knowledge and experiences the congress hopes to build global connections and regional networks in order to empower and inspire the future development in universal design and higher education. The Congress should appeal to those with an interest in universal design, in higher education and in the relationship between both universal design and higher education. The congress 2018 is in partnership with the Centre for Excellence in Universal Design, Dublin Institute of Technology, the Institute of Technology Tallaght, the Institute of Technology Blanchardstown, the University of Ontario and Durham College.
